Block
#13,514,751
2w
13 txs71,943 confs
Transactions
13
Total Output
₳3,280,865.26
$498.77K
Fees
₳3.56
Size
8.50 KB
8,705 bytes
Details
Hash
5cbb51bb20147a01290ea06798886b49df70d5badb9b68cecdacd110877e8156
Epoch / Slot
Epoch 635 · slot 189,176,444 · epoch-slot 219,644
Timestamp
2w · Sat, 06 Jun 2026 10:45:35 GMT
Block producer
VRF key
vrf_vk1w…yqkc8e3r
Op cert
3059c3b3…51a38b5e
Op cert counter
45